At least three people have died and several others were injured in a knife attack inside the Notre-Dame Basilica in Nice, France.
A woman has been decapitated, and two others have been killed, during a knife attack inside the Notre Dame Basilica church in the French city of Nice.
The mayor of Nice, Christian Estrosi, tweeted that the incident is a “terrorist” attack.

Here’s what we know so far:
- At least three people, two women and a man, have been killed, including one woman who was decapitated. The man is reportedly the sexton of the church.
- Nice mayor Christian Estrosi said it was a terrorist attack, and that the “Islamo-fascist” assailant “didn’t stop shouting Allahu Akhbar even under medication” after being shot and arrested.
- The police believe the attacker, who has been named as ‘Brahim’, was acting alone.
- A suspect with a knife reportedly shouting “Allahu Akbar” has been fatally shot during an attack on police officers in Avignon.
- A Saudi citizen has also been arrested in Jeddah for stabbing a security guard outside the French consulate with “a sharp tool”.
